Construction. An A-frame cabin has a triangular front with a base of 30 ft and a
height of 20 ft. If the front is to be glass that costs $3 per square foot, what will the
glass cost?
17 years ago

Answers

Answered by Reiny
Area of triangle is (1/2)x base x height

you have those dimensions, find the area, then multiply that by 3

did you get $900 ?
